Management Commentary

During the public segment of the the previous quarter earnings call, OMAB’s leadership team focused discussion on operational trends observed over the quarter, rather than detailed financial breakdowns beyond the disclosed EPS figure. Management highlighted that both domestic and international passenger volumes across the company’s airport network remained resilient throughout the quarter, with load factors for routes serving OMAB locations holding at healthy levels. The team also noted that operational efficiency initiatives rolled out in recent months had supported targeted cost management efforts during the period, helping to offset some of the inflationary pressures affecting labor and utility costs across the aviation sector. Management also called out continued growth in non-aeronautical revenue streams, including on-site retail, dining, parking, and advertising partnerships, as a positive trend for the business, though no specific growth figures for these segments were shared during the public call. Forward Guidance

As part of the the previous quarter earnings release, OMAB’s leadership shared high-level outlook remarks, with no specific quantitative guidance for future periods provided. The team noted that passenger demand forecasts remain subject to potential volatility from a range of macroeconomic factors, including shifts in cross-border travel policies, fluctuations in consumer discretionary spending, and changes to global fuel prices that could affect airfare costs for travelers. Management also confirmed that ongoing capital expenditure projects focused on terminal expansion and infrastructure upgrades at several of OMAB’s highest-traffic airport locations remain on track, with these investments designed to accommodate potential future demand growth as travel activity continues to stabilize. The team added that it would continue to monitor cost pressures closely, adjusting operational plans as needed to maintain consistent service levels across its network.
